# Courchevel

Families, groups of young party-goers or discerning skiers all have a wonderful time in Courchevel. This world-famous ski resort, which gives its name to one of the three valleys of the Trois Vallées, is made up of three separate districts at different altitudes, so while Courchevel 1550 is a favourite ski destination for families with children, Courchevel 1650 has become a meeting point for young people who place great importance on a varied range of leisure and après-ski activities. However, this winter sports village, considered the pioneer of ski resorts in France, is above all famous for its highest district, Courchevel 1850, which usually hosts the crème de la crème of politics, sport and the media, and therefore offers exclusive and expensive accommodation, restaurants and bars, in contrast to the other two districts, which offer a more affordable price/quality ratio.
